T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S
Compass Sensor
Electronic heading sensor built into control box
Power Requirements
12 Volts DC
0.08 amp standby current
0.5 amp average current drain, varies with load and
settings
Torque/rpm at Wheel
86 ft-lbs (116 Nm) – 12" Wheel Pulley
Up to 6.25rpm at the wheel
Dimensions
Motor Box
7" wide x 5" high x 3.5" deep
(Not including drive pulley and mounting bracket)
Control Box
4" wide x 4" high x 2.5" deep
Wheel Pulley
12 5/8" OD, 10 3/16" ID, 1" thick
Weight
10 lbs
Materials
Motor box and Control box Units
Powder coated aluminum w/ anodized face plates
Delrin drive gear on 303 stainless shaft.
Wheel Pulley
Black Urethane
316 stainless fasteners
Drive Belt
Fiberglass reinforced neoprene
Built for Immersion
The control box and motor box are designed and
built to withstand immersion. Storing the unit
improperly in standing water or flooded conditions
can eventually exceed the rating of the watertight
seals.
